CONCEPT OF ACTIVE (ACTIVE) AND PASSIVE (INACTIVE) TOURISM

Journal Title: International scientific journal Science and Innovation - Year 2023, Vol 2, Issue 12

Abstract

Active and passive tourism are not mutually exclusive, and many travelers often combine elements of both during their travels. For example, one might indulge in adventure activities such as hiking or water sports during the day, followed by a spa treatment or cultural sightseeing in the evening. The choice between active and passive tourism ultimately depends on individual preferences, the destination itself, and the desired experience and goals of the traveler
